Wiktionary
INTERMEDIARY, adjective. Intermediate.
INTERMEDIARY, noun. An agent acting as a mediator between sides that may disagree.
INTERMEDIARY, noun. An arranger of a contract or other agreement who is separate from the parties to the agreement
INTERMEDIARY, noun. One or several stages of an event which occurs after the start and before the end.
INTERMEDIARY, noun. A person or organisation in an intermediate position in a supply chain of goods or services
Dictionary definition
INTERMEDIARY, noun. A negotiator who acts as a link between parties.
